>I caught just a snippet of news yesterday about a bill in Kentucky
>legislature which will prevent anyone except a family member (or
>representative) from obtaining birth and death certificates. I believe it is
>a House Bill, but did not catch any details. Not even the number of the
bill.
>Apparently it will be voted upon very soon.
>
>Does anyone have specifics? Will the older death certificates will still be
>available to the public?
>
This is Indiana House Bill 1540. They want to put restrictions on public
access to any birth or death record that is not at least 100 years old. It
has been written with the idea that this will prevent identity theft. If
anyone is concerned about such legislation being enacted, here is the URL
of the actual proposed bill:
